The short version

Racine has roughly average household income, with a median household income of $53,855.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. Median home value has risen by half since 2000, reaching $175,700.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I?

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I has about 195,408 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I?

The typical household in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I earns about $53,855 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I expensive?

In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I, the median home is worth about $175,700, and the typical rent is about $708 a month.

How educated are people in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I?

About 23.1% of adults age 25 and over in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I?

About 11.5% of people in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I live below the federal poverty line.

Has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I grown since 1990?

Yes, Racine-Mount Pleasant, WI has grown since 1990. The population has added about 20,374 residents, a change of about 12 percent over that period.
